I have diverse background includes 5 years on city council, roles as a GE Quality Manager, EHS Manager, and a Technical Leader for Gas Power Compliance projects . Key leadership skills include: strategic planning, cross-functional collaboration, regulatory navigation, continuous improvement/Lean, stakeholder engagement, problem-solving, and effective communication.

I joined council to promote smart growth and address long-neglected stormwater issues. We've secured over $1M in grants and spent $2M improving stormwater infrastructure, with more planned. Looking ahead, I’ll continue these efforts while expanding the Mauldin segment of the Swamp Rabbit Trail and building corporate partnerships to enhance community events and facilities.
While past councils focused on “heads in beds,” my approach prioritizes doing no harm and respecting property rights. I support annexations with consistent zoning but oppose rezoning for dense housing or unsuitable businesses.
Set clear, measurable goals for increasing the number of affordable housing units within the city. Work with state and federal representatives to secure funding and grants for affordable housing projects. Collaborate with local nonprofits, housing authorities, and private developers to create public-private partnerships. Be willing to adjust strategies based on what is or isn’t working to better meet the community’s needs.
